A Touch Of Color Poem by Stanley Cooper

A Touch Of Color

Rating: 5.0


Its’ stately white exterior
The White House
Touched by color
Now proudly glows
With spirited warmth
Reflecting our unified nation
We welcome
The Obamas’
Our new
First Family
